Buying Guide
When selecting a high-powered electric scooter for adults, consider performance, endurance, safety, and practicality. This guide outlines key considerations and how they apply to the models above.
Key Purchase Considerations
- Power and speed: Higher wattage and top speed offer quicker acceleration and better performance on inclines, but may require stricter weight limits and regulatory awareness.
- Range and battery capacity: A larger battery yields longer trips between charges. Balance range with weight, charging time, and the scooter’s intended use.
- Brake system: Hydraulic disc brakes and ABS features provide reliable stopping power, particularly at higher speeds or on wet surfaces.
- Suspension and tires: Dual suspension and all-terrain tires improve ride comfort on uneven pavement or off-road paths.
- Seat options: A detachable seat adds comfort for long rides or fatigue-prone riders, but ensure seat installation does not compromise safety or balance at high speeds.
- Portability: Folding mechanisms, weight, and rail-to-rail dimensions affect storage in vehicles and apartments.
- Durability and safety certifications: UL2272 certification and IP ratings offer indicators of electrical safety and weather resilience.
- Weight capacity: Confirm rider and cargo limits align with your typical load to avoid performance or safety issues.
